Rust Version

rustc 1.22.0-nightly (ddd123ed9 2017-09-09)

Affected Version of clap

2.26.1

Expected Behavior Summary

If there are no visible subcommands, the SUBCOMMANDS section in help output should not be displayed. Similarly, the help subcommand should not need to be hidden if there are no visible subcommands.

Actual Behavior Summary

The SUBCOMMANDS section is always displayed when any subcommands are defined (even if they have AppSettings::Hidden). The help subcommand is not automatically hidden if there are no other visible subcommands.

Steps to Reproduce the issue

Create an App with a subcommand that has been hidden using AppSettings::Hidden. Hide the help subcommand with AppSettings::DisableHelpSubcommand.

Sample Code or Link to Sample Code

App::new("time")
    .setting(AppSettings::DisableHelpSubcommand)
    .subcommand(SubCommand::with_name("cmd")
        .setting(AppSettings::Hidden))
